Panduan

  1. Hentikan servis jika masih berjalan
sudo systemctl stop ceph-osd@<id>
  1. Atur state OSD sebagai down dan out
ceph osd out <id>
ceph osd down <id>
  1. Hapus OSD dari klaster ceph
# Hapus auth
ceph auth rm osd.<osd_id> 

# Hapus dari CRUSH Map
ceph osd crush remove osd.<osd_id> 

# Hapus dari OSD Map
ceph osd rm <osd_id> 
  1. Zap disk
# ceph-volume lvm zap <device_path> --destroy
ceph-volume lvm zap /dev/sdX --destroy

Solusi (Workaround)

Tidak bisa menjalankan ceph-volume lvm destroy

  1. Catat informasi mengenai OSD yang ingin dihapus
    • block
    • osd_id
ceph-volume lvm list
  1. Format Disk menggunakan wipefs
wipefs -fa <device_path>
  1. Hapus LVM jika masih ada
# Lihat device mapper 
dmsetup ls

# Hapus device mapper OSD yang ingin dihapus
dmsetup remove <device_map>
  1. Zap disk
# ceph-volume lvm zap <device_path> --destroy
ceph-volume lvm zap /dev/sdX --destroy

Referensi